Chapter - 77 -Sri Vinaya Patrika  -  Jeevathma is Paramathma – Sarvam Khalvitham Bhrama/Sarvam Bhramamayam – Bhrama Sathyam Jagath Mithya

 


Sri Tulsidas Maharaj speaks “Oh! Jeeva, you have considered the body as permanent; the possessions, richness, wealth, money, fame, children, wife, companions and relatives would follow you till the end of the Kalpa. Oh! Jeeva, Your ignorance and attachment in worldly matters and bondage, Ahamkara, and Mamakara, the impurities of mind such as Kama, Krodha, Lobha, Moha Madha, and Mathshcharya, the excessive interest in the Shabdha, Sparsha, Rasa, Roop, and Gandha, driven you afar from the Paramathma who reside as a soul in you and eventually you have completely forgotten the Sacchidhanandha Swaroopa Paramathma Parambhramam, that thrown into deep distress and miseries, eventually, you have hurled into the vicious cycles of birth. Oh! Jeeva, you have taken several births as Keeta, Pathanga, Manushya, and animals, etc., and have undergone endless miseries and grief. Oh! Jeeva, you have not earned the happiness or joy not even in your dreams, the Samsararoopi Mrigathrishna/reflection of water in the desert, made you chase after material welfare and bodily pleasure. Oh! Jeeva, you are adamant, even after facing several humiliations, distress, desolation, grief, and pain, you have not stopped chasing after the worldly matters that have impermanent nature. Oh! Ignorant, you have not perceived Sri Hari who resides as a soul, hence think yourself, have you achieved peace, the serenity of mind, and eternal bliss leaving Sri Ramachandra who reside as a soul in you?”

 

Sri Tulsidas Maharaj continues “Oh! Jeeva, you are that Chidhanandha Swaroopa Paramathma resides in the milky ocean, Jeevathma is Paramathma who is free from afflictions, unblemished, pure, eternal bliss, changeless, free from impurities of Kama, Krodha, Lobha, Moha, Madha, and Mathshcharya, and it has neither birth nor death. You have wielded in Maya/illusion the moment you have taken birth, you are taking pleasure in the reflection of water, leaving the bliss/ the original water which could quench your thirst. You have drenched yourself into Samsaroopi Mrigathrishna, taking extreme pleasure in the Vishaya Bhoga Roopi Mrigathrishna, you have believed them as real water and diving deep into it, the truth is that no one has satisfied from the Mrigathrisha, which was not a real, but mere illusion. Oh! Wicked, you have abandoned that Vishudhdha/pure, Avinashi/indestructible Purusha, Vikararahitha/free from impurities of Kama, Krodha, Lobha, Moha, Madha, Mathshcharya, Sukhaswaroopa/supreme bliss, Paramathma Parambhramam and you have forgotten the real in you as Jeevathma is Paramathma. It is as foolish as the King had a dream of getting tortured in the prison and the pain continues until and unless he gets out of sleep, in the same manner, the Samsararoopi Mrigathrishna and Mahamoha of the Jeeva who have completely forgotten the truth ‘Jeevathma is Paramathma’, continues unless and until the Jeeva gets out of the illusion with the knowledge of ‘Jagath Mithya Bhrama Sathyam’ and Sarvam Khalvitham Bhrama/Sarvam Bhramamayam. Oh! Jeeva, you have forgotten the Sacchidhanandaswaroopa Paramathma Parambhramam, and attached to the worldly matters of richness, wealth, fame, possession, money, self-made relationships such as father, mother, companions, wife, children, relatives etc. and firmly fastened yourself with the Samsara that could not give permanent bliss.”
